Moog Space and Defense Group is seeking a strategic and execution-focused Strategic Capture Manager to lead business growth initiatives supporting some of the nation's most critical aerospace and defense programs.

This leadership position is responsible for identifying, evaluating, developing, and executing new business opportunities across the U.S. Department of Defense, Space Force, Air Force, Missile Defense Agency, and strategic industry partners. The successful candidate will influentially manage a team of experienced business development professionals while collaborating across Engineering, Program Management, Capture, Contracts, Operations, and Executive Leadership to develop winning growth strategies.

The Manager will establish and execute one-year tactical and operational business plans that align with Moog's long-term strategic objectives while advising senior executives on emerging defense markets, customer priorities, competitive positioning, and investment opportunities.
